Radon is a radioactive gas produced over time from the decay of uranium in the soil. It is odorless, transparent, and flavorless, making it only possible to detect its presence with certain equipment. Radon can infiltrate into homes through openings in the foundation and other entry points, and with time, contact to high levels of radon can raise the risk of lung cancer.

Radon can accumulate in all types of structures in contact with the ground, including homes, businesses, and educational institutions. It is most commonly found in the lower levels, such as cellars and cavity areas, because these areas are closest with the soil where radon is formed.
